www.zhifeiya.cn

敲码拾光专注于编程技术,涵盖编程语言、代码实战案例、软件开发技巧、IT前沿技术、编程开发工具,是您提升技术能力的优质网络平台。

AMQP 即高级消息队列协议,是一种应用层协议,专为在应用程序之间高效可靠地传递消息而设计。它支持多种消息模型,具备跨平台、跨语言特性,能让不同系统间顺畅通信。凭借强大的路由功能,可灵活分发消息,还能保障消息在复杂网络环境下不丢失、不重复。广泛应用于微服务架构、分布式系统等场景,助力构建稳定、高效的消息通信体系 。

消息队列延迟消息实现:基于 RabbitMQ 与 RocketMQ 的两种方案对比

本文深度解析RabbitMQ与RocketMQ实现延迟消息的技术方案,通过详细的代码示例对比两种消息队列的延迟实现机制。从实现原理、性能指标到应用场景,全面分析两种方案的优缺点及适用场景,给出架构选型的具体决策方法,并分享实践中积累的注意事项和调优经验。适用于需要实现定时任务、延迟通知的中高级开发者及架构师。
RabbitMQ AMQP RocketMQ

RabbitMQ与Java集成:AMQP 协议,生产者与消费者实现​

深入解析RabbitMQ在Java生态中的集成实践,全面讲解AMQP协议核心机制。通过详实的生产者与消费者实现示例,展示消息队列在订单处理、日志收集等典型场景的应用。包含技术优劣势分析、实战注意事项以及最佳实践指导,助您构建可靠的企业级消息通信系统。
RabbitMQ Java AMQP

Spring Boot集成 RabbitMQ:消息队列,异步通信实战​

本文深入讲解Spring Boot整合RabbitMQ的实战技巧,通过电商订单处理等真实案例,演示消息队列的配置、生产消费、异常处理等完整流程。包含直连/主题交换机的代码实现,分析消息持久化、幂等性设计等关键技术细节,总结RabbitMQ在异步通信中的典型应用场景和性能优化方案,助您构建高可靠的分布式系统。
RabbitMQ Java SpringBoot AMQP

Java操作RabbitMQ:交换机类型,Direct、Topic、Fanout​

本文深入解析Java中使用RabbitMQ的三种核心交换机模式,通过真实业务场景的代码示例演示Direct、Topic、Fanout的实现细节。了解不同交换机的性能特点、适用场景及避坑指南,掌握Spring Boot整合RabbitMQ的最佳实践。无论是订单系统、日志收集还是实时通知,本文为您提供全方位的消息队列解决方案。
RabbitMQ Java SpringBoot AMQP

Node.js 消息队列高可用:RabbitMQ 集群、镜像队列与故障转移

本文深入解析如何在Node.js中实现RabbitMQ高可用架构,涵盖集群搭建、镜像队列配置和智能故障转移方案。通过详实的代码示例演示多节点部署策略,详解自动副本同步机制,并提供电商秒杀、物联网等典型场景解决方案。了解如何通过策略配置规避脑裂问题,掌握队列监控技巧,构建可达99.999%可靠性的消息系统。
RabbitMQ MessageQueue AMQP Node.js

JavaScript 异步任务队列:Bull、Kue 与 RabbitMQ 处理后台任务

本文深入解析JavaScript生态中三大异步任务处理框架Bull、Kue与RabbitMQ的技术特性,通过真实场景的完整代码示例对比各方案优劣。从邮件发送到分布式事务,详细讲解队列系统的实现细节、性能调优手段及企业级应用注意事项,帮助开发者根据业务规模选择合适技术栈,构建高可靠后台任务系统。
Redis JavaScript Serverless AMQP Node.js

Linux 消息队列系统:RabbitMQ、Kafka 与 RocketMQ 的安装与配置

本文深度解析RabbitMQ、Kafka、RocketMQ三大消息队列在Linux环境下的安装配置技巧,提供Python/Java/SpringBoot多语言示例,对比分析吞吐量、可靠性、适用场景等核心指标,帮助开发者根据业务需求选择最佳消息中间件方案,涵盖集群部署、生产消费模式、常见误区等重要实践知识。
RabbitMQ Python Java Kafka AMQP Linux

C#里使用RabbitMQ.Client连接RabbitMQ云服务的配置过程?

本文详细讲解在C#中使用RabbitMQ.Client连接RabbitMQ云服务的完整配置过程,包含生产级代码示例、SSL安全设置、消息确认机制等核心知识点。通过电商场景案例解析,帮助开发者掌握云环境下的消息队列最佳实践,涵盖连接优化、异常处理、性能调优等关键技术细节,适合中高级.NET开发者提升分布式系统架构能力。
RabbitMQ C# SSL AMQP

在C#里使用RabbitMQ.Client时,连接RabbitMQ失败的排查思路和常见问题?

本文深入剖析C#中使用RabbitMQ.Client连接失败的八大原因,提供从网络诊断到认证配置的完整解决方案。通过真实代码示例演示端口配置、集群连接、重试策略等关键技巧,对比同类技术优劣,助力开发者快速定位消息队列连接问题。包含生产环境最佳实践和避坑指南,适用于.NET技术栈的RabbitMQ深度使用者。
.NET RabbitMQ C# AMQP

RabbitMq消息确认超时的原因及处理,全面解析如何构建高可靠消息系统

本文深入探讨RabbitMQ消息确认超时的核心原因及解决方案,结合Spring Boot技术栈提供多个生产级代码示例。从网络波动到线程池配置,从死信队列到幂等设计,全面解析如何构建高可靠消息系统。适用于中高级开发者快速掌握消息队列的故障处理技巧,提升分布式系统稳定性。
RabbitMQ ACK SpringBoot AMQP

RabbitMq消息的优先级排序算法优化,详析优先级队列的性能瓶颈与解决方案

本文深入探讨RabbitMQ消息优先级排序算法的优化实践,从核心原理到动态优先级策略实现,结合物流调度、电商秒杀等真实场景,详细分析优先级队列的性能瓶颈与解决方案。通过多个Python示例演示优先级设置、消费者负载均衡、死信队列等关键技术,帮助开发者构建高效可靠的消息处理系统。
RabbitMQ Load Balancing Python Erlang AMQP

C#如何使用RabbitMQ.Client监控RabbitMQ服务器的性能指标?

本文详细讲解如何通过C#的RabbitMQ.Client库实现RabbitMQ服务器性能监控,包含连接管理、队列深度检测、节点资源监控等核心功能的完整代码示例。深入分析监控数据的应用场景,比较技术方案的优缺点,并提供生产环境部署的注意事项,帮助开发者构建可靠的消息中间件监控体系。
.NET RabbitMQ C# AMQP

深入探讨RabbitMQ消息队列中消费者心跳检测机制与连接稳定性的实践方案

本文深入探讨RabbitMQ消息队列中消费者心跳检测机制与连接稳定性的实践方案,通过多个生产级Python代码示例解析心跳参数配置、自动重连实现、异常处理策略等关键技术。涵盖电商秒杀、物联网等典型应用场景,提供可复用的避坑指南和性能优化建议,帮助开发者构建高可用的消息队列系统。
RabbitMQ Python AMQP

RabbitMq生产者与交换机之间的连接问题,涵盖连接配置优化、交换机声明规范、权限安全设置等核心

本文深入解析RabbitMQ生产者与交换机连接异常的问题,提供基于Spring Boot的完整解决方案。涵盖连接配置优化、交换机声明规范、权限安全设置等核心技术要点,包含16个可直接复用的代码示例。详细对比不同交换机类型的技术特性,给出网络诊断、异常重试、监控报警的最佳实践方案。适用于中高级开发人员快速解决消息队列通信故障,提升分布式系统可靠性。
RabbitMQ Java SSL SpringBoot AMQP

RabbitMq队列数据不一致的问题及解决,演示消息丢失、重复消费、顺序错乱等问题的解决方案

本文深入剖析RabbitMQ消息队列数据不一致的典型问题,通过生产级代码示例演示消息丢失、重复消费、顺序错乱等问题的解决方案。涵盖生产者确认、消费者幂等、死信队列等核心技术,对比不同场景下的可靠性设计策略,提供从开发到运维的全链路实践指南,助力构建高可靠的消息中间件系统。
RabbitMQ Erlang AMQP